Output 3c77c14cba70377472089720b918d61f351f42ac070430ae74f0b6f40c85ef27:1

value
17448000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cd982af220c770148fb55816c68c42a5e0bcfa6 OP_EQUAL
address
A3pR252DbrfPAmdF4tsc2BtY28EhRu7D7h
transaction
3c77c14cba70377472089720b918d61f351f42ac070430ae74f0b6f40c85ef27